The Brut "36" by Casa Caterina is a sparkling wine that stands out for its long aging on the yeasts. In the vineyard, the objective is to obtain healthy fruit, as intact as possible, with always complete ripening. The base wines ferment spontaneously in steel and are subsequently assembled for refermentation in the bottle, following the classic method. It is almost undosed and contains no added sulphites.

It has a bright and quite intense straw yellow color. On the nose there are notes of lime, jasmine, citrus and tropical fruit, always maintaining elegance without falling into excess. The sip is full and versatile. An ideal wine to pair with practically any fish-based starter and first course.

The winery

Casa Caterina – Winery in Lombardia

Discover the story and wines of Casa Caterina.

Artisanal producer of Traditional Method sparkling wines based in Monticelli Brusati (BS), focused on spontaneous fermentations, extended lees aging, and low-chemical viticultural practices.
Region: Lombardia
Country: Italia
Grapes: Chardonnay, Pinot Nero, Pinot Meunier
Production focused on the Traditional Method with extended aging on the lees. Spontaneous fermentations with indigenous yeasts and a minimal-intervention approach in the cellar. Vineyards in Monticelli Brusati on calcareous, clayey and sandy soils at 260–310 m above sea level. Manual disgorging "à la volée" and, in some cases, zero dosage. Winery managed by the Del Bono family, which favors its own production standards.
Winery history
The estate is led by the Del Bono family, who have concentrated production at Casa Caterina in Monticelli Brusati. Commercial and trade sources report a longstanding family presence in the area and the brothers' commitment to continuing the winery and to a production approach independent of local appellation regulations.
Production philosophy
Low-intervention approach: cultivation without synthetic products, fermentations with indigenous yeasts, extended lees aging and manual disgorging practices. The winery favors its own rules and a production focused on the natural character of the fruit, declaring non-adherence to the Franciacorta DOCG regulations.
Terroir and vineyards
Monticelli Brusati. Vineyards are located between 260 and 310 m above sea level on soils mainly composed of limestone, clay and sand.
